Automotive Cables Market Valued at $6.24 Billion in 2025, Poised to Reach $10.47 Billion by 2034 - SRI

The automotive cables market was valued at $6.24 billion in 2025 and is projected to reach $10.47 billion by 2034, growing at a CAGR of 5.9% during the forecast period 2026-2034.
Published 01 September 2026

London, UK - September 2026 | Strategic Revenue Insights Inc. –The global Automotive Cables Market was valued at USD 6.24 billion in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 10.47 billion by 2034, expanding at a CAGR of 5.9% from 2026 to 2034, according to Strategic Revenue Insights. Market growth is primarily driven by vehicle electrification, rising electric vehicle production, increasing automotive electronics integration, and growing demand for advanced connectivity.

Automotive cables are essential for power transmission, data communication, control functions, infotainment, advanced driver-assistance systems, and body electronics. The transition toward software-defined and increasingly connected vehicles is raising the complexity and performance requirements of automotive cabling systems.

Electric vehicles are creating particularly strong demand for specialized high-voltage cables capable of handling higher electrical loads efficiently and safely. At the same time, increasing vehicle production in emerging economies is expanding the addressable market for battery, data, control, and powertrain cables.

Key Growth Drivers of the Automotive Cables Market

Urbanization / Industry Growth Driver

Increasing vehicle production and urban mobility demand are supporting automotive cable consumption worldwide. Emerging manufacturing centers are expanding automotive production capacity, creating demand for reliable cabling systems across passenger vehicles, commercial vehicles, electric vehicles, and off-highway machinery.

The growing complexity of modern vehicles is also increasing cable requirements. Vehicles now integrate more sensors, electronic control units, connectivity features, infotainment systems, and safety technologies. This electronics expansion creates demand for specialized cables capable of supporting power and high-speed data transmission.

Energy Efficiency or Technology Adoption

Vehicle electrification is one of the strongest growth drivers for the Automotive Cables Market. Electric and hybrid vehicles require specialized high-voltage cables to transfer electrical power between batteries, inverters, motors, and other components.

Cable manufacturers are developing lightweight, durable, thermally resistant, and high-performance designs to meet EV requirements. Improvements in materials and cable construction can help reduce vehicle weight while supporting efficient power transmission. These developments are particularly important as automakers seek longer driving ranges and improved energy efficiency.

Digital Transformation or Smart Technology

The expansion of connected vehicles, IoT technologies, infotainment, and ADAS is increasing demand for high-performance data and control cables. Modern vehicles require reliable communication between sensors, cameras, electronic control units, displays, and other electronic systems.

Autonomous driving technologies are expected to create additional opportunities because vehicles with advanced sensing and computing architectures require extensive electrical and data connections. Cable manufacturers are therefore focusing on high-speed transmission, signal integrity, electromagnetic compatibility, durability, and compact designs.

Automotive Cables Market Segmentation Analysis

System Type or Product Type Analysis

The cable type segment includes battery cables, data cables, high-voltage EV cables, and control cables. Battery cables remain essential for vehicle power distribution, while high-voltage EV cables represent a particularly strong growth opportunity as electric vehicle adoption increases.

Data cables are gaining importance because modern vehicles depend on increasingly sophisticated infotainment and ADAS systems. Control cables support vehicle control functions and electronic systems, creating continued demand as automotive architectures become more complex.

Technology Analysis

Technology development is focused on high-voltage transmission, lightweight materials, advanced insulation, high-speed data communication, and improved thermal resistance. Automotive cable manufacturers are investing in research and development to produce products that can withstand demanding temperature, vibration, electrical, and environmental conditions.

Sustainable materials are also becoming more important. Environmental regulations are encouraging manufacturers to reduce hazardous substances and develop more environmentally responsible cable solutions without compromising electrical and mechanical performance.

Application Analysis

The application segment comprises powertrain, infotainment, ADAS, and body electronics. Powertrain applications represent a major market opportunity because electrification is increasing the requirement for efficient electrical power transmission.

Infotainment and ADAS applications are expanding as automakers integrate more digital features into vehicles. Cameras, sensors, displays, communication systems, and electronic control units require reliable data and control connections. Body electronics also contribute to demand through systems supporting vehicle comfort, convenience, lighting, and safety.

Distribution Channel Analysis

The sales channel segment consists of OEM supply, aftermarket, harness assemblers, and specialty distributors. OEM supply represents a significant channel because automotive manufacturers require high-quality cables and wiring solutions for factory-installed systems.

Harness assemblers are increasingly important as vehicle electrical architectures become more complex. These suppliers provide customized wiring assemblies designed around specific vehicle platforms. Aftermarket and specialty distribution channels support replacement, repair, upgrades, and specialized applications.

Market Challenges and Industry Barriers

Fluctuating prices of key raw materials, particularly copper and aluminum, remain an important challenge for cable manufacturers. Changes in material costs can affect production expenses, pricing strategies, and profitability throughout the automotive supply chain.

Environmental regulations are another significant consideration. Manufacturers must comply with increasingly stringent requirements concerning materials and manufacturing processes. Developing eco-friendly cables while maintaining high electrical performance can increase research, development, and production costs.

The industry also faces pressure to deliver lighter, smaller, and more capable cable systems at competitive prices. Manufacturers must balance performance, reliability, safety, material costs, and vehicle-specific requirements.

Regional Outlook of the Automotive Cables Market

North America, Europe, and Asia Pacific remain important automotive cable markets, while Asia Pacific benefits strongly from vehicle production and electrification growth.

The United States has an estimated automotive cables market size of approximately USD 1.5 billion and a projected 6% CAGR. Vehicle electrification, advanced automotive electronics, and government support for EV adoption are supporting demand.

China represents a major market with an estimated size of approximately USD 2 billion and a projected 7% CAGR. Rapid vehicle production, strong EV adoption, and continued development of smart mobility technologies are supporting market expansion.

Germany has an estimated market size of approximately USD 1 billion and a projected 5% CAGR. Its established automotive manufacturing ecosystem, engineering capabilities, and focus on advanced vehicle technologies support demand for sophisticated cable solutions.

Japan represents a mature automotive market with an estimated size of approximately USD 800 million and a projected 4% CAGR. Vehicle electrification and advanced automotive electronics remain important demand drivers.

India is an emerging high-growth market with an estimated size of approximately USD 700 million and a projected 8% CAGR. Rising vehicle production, industrial development, EV adoption, and expanding automotive manufacturing capabilities are creating substantial opportunities.

Competitive Landscape of the Automotive Cables Market

The competitive landscape includes global cable manufacturers, automotive electrical system suppliers, and specialized technology companies. Major participants include LEONI, Yazaki, Sumitomo Electric, Aptiv, Lear Corporation, Furukawa Electric, Nexans, Prysmian Group, LS Cable & System, and Coroplast.

Companies are investing in research and development to develop high-voltage EV cables, lightweight cable systems, high-speed data solutions, and sustainable materials. Strategic partnerships, manufacturing expansion, acquisitions, and technology collaborations are also being used to strengthen market positions.

Competitive advantage increasingly depends on technological capabilities, product reliability, manufacturing scale, customization, material innovation, and the ability to meet changing automotive safety and environmental requirements.

Future Outlook of the Automotive Cables Market

The Automotive Cables Market is expected to maintain steady growth through 2034 as vehicle electrification, connectivity, ADAS, and advanced electronics reshape automotive electrical architectures. The market is projected to increase from USD 6.24 billion in 2025 to USD 10.47 billion by 2034, representing a 5.9% CAGR during the forecast period.

High-voltage EV cables are expected to remain one of the most attractive growth areas as electric vehicle production expands globally. Demand for data and control cables should also increase as vehicles incorporate more sensors, connectivity systems, infotainment features, and automated driving technologies.

Future innovation will focus on lightweight construction, high-speed data transmission, thermal management, sustainable materials, improved durability, and advanced manufacturing processes. Companies capable of combining electrical performance with lower weight, greater reliability, and environmental compliance are likely to gain a competitive advantage.

Overall, the market is transitioning from conventional vehicle wiring toward sophisticated electrical and data infrastructure. The continued shift toward connected, electrified, and increasingly autonomous vehicles is expected to create significant opportunities for automotive cable manufacturers and suppliers through 2034.
